Early Life
Eminem was born on October 17, 1972, in St. Joseph, Missouri. Raised by his single mother, Eminem faced challenges, including poverty and frequent relocations. He dropped out of high school at age 17, but his passion for rapping led him to become involved in Detroit’s underground rap scene. His breakout moment came when he won a rap battle competition, which propelled him to national attention.
Career
Eminem’s career exploded in 1999 with the release of The Slim Shady LP, earning him a Grammy Award. Over the years, he has released numerous critically acclaimed albums, including The Marshall Mathers LP and The Eminem Show. His career also includes acting, with his starring role in 8 Mile, which earned him an Academy Award for Best Original Song.
